So with the win, Fleck now has five seasons with 8 or more wins. Here's how that stacks up to other Minnesota coaches:
  • Henry Williams - 6
  • PJ Fleck - 5
  • Bernie Bierman - 4
  • Murray Warmath - 3
  • Glen Mason - 3
  • Jerry Kill - 2
Couple notes there:
Henry Williams had 6 seasons of 6-1 or 6-0-1. Bernie Bierman had 5 seasons of 6-2, 7-2, 7. Murray Warmath had 4 seasons of 7-2, 6-1-2, 6-2-1, 6-4. In today's game with modern schedules including G5 games there's a good chance they would have had well over 8 wins

Tracy Claeys is usually tied to Kill so could count that “era” as having 3 such seasons, too.
